Understanding Routing Numbers

A routing number is a nine-digit code that helps identify your bank or credit union during financial transactions, such as direct deposits, wire transfers, and electronic payments. It is not a secret code like a password, but it's still a piece of sensitive information that requires careful handling.

Sharing Your Routing Number: Considerations

Legitimate Transactions: Sharing your routing number with trusted individuals or institutions for legitimate financial transactions is generally safe. This includes providing it to your employer for direct deposit or to pay bills.

Security Concerns: Be cautious about sharing your routing number on public platforms, social media, or with individuals you don't know or trust. Cybercriminals could potentially misuse this information for fraudulent activities.

Limited Information: Unlike your account number or other sensitive details, your routing number alone is not enough to perform transactions. Hackers would need additional information to access your account.

Phishing Scams: Be vigilant about potential phishing scams. Fraudsters might pose as legitimate entities and request your routing number along with other personal information. Verify the authenticity of any request before sharing such details.

Ways to Safely Share Your Routing Number

Secure Channels: If you need to share your routing number, ensure you're using secure communication channels, such as encrypted email or verified company websites.

Trusted Recipients: Only share your routing number with individuals or institutions you trust and that have a legitimate reason to request it.

Double-Check Details: Before providing your routing number, double-check the identity of the recipient and the purpose of the request. Scammers might use clever tactics to trick you into sharing sensitive information.
